Avalanche forwards Nathan MacKinnon, Nazem Kadri and Gabe Landeskog did not participate in Friday’s morning skate ahead of Game 5 of the Stanley Cup Final. But Avs coach Jared Bednar said they were each taking maintenance — meaning they are preparing in other ways and should be in the lineup against the Tampa Bay Lightning.
Colorado leads the series 3–1 and can close it out and hoist the Cup with a victory at Ball Arena.
Landeskog has skipped morning skates throughout the postseason. Kadri is likely recovering from Game 4 in which he returned from a four-game injury absence and scored the winning overtime goal. This is the first morning skate MacKinnon has missed this postseason.
